Output 73c5a52129ad0293e8997d672136af4fd4e35942cea68efec1370ca9c057990f:0

value
504913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d424dc28d95523b32c6afdde0f2cbdcdcfece51d OP_EQUAL
address
3M2jLHjju9nxs1aZU4RCVPemJLhhVJhQT9
transaction
73c5a52129ad0293e8997d672136af4fd4e35942cea68efec1370ca9c057990f
spent
true